About

Dr. Ghazaleh Aram is a gastroenterologist practicing in Woodbridge, VA. Dr. Aram specializes in the digestive system and its diseases that affect the gastrointestinal tract, which include organs from the mouth to the anus as well as liver disorders. Gastroenterology includes conditions such as hepatitis, peptic ulcer disease, colitis, nutritional problems and irritable bowel syndrome. Dr. Aram performs colonoscopy and endoscopy procedures and provides accurate and thorough care for patients suffering from digestive issues.

Experienced Physician Offers Comprehensive Hospitalist Coverage in Various Locations

Ghazaleh Aram, MD, a distinguished gastroenterologist with over 15 years of dedicated experience, is currently serving as a locum tenens physician, delivering exceptional hospitalist coverage in several states, including Virginia, West Virginia, Maryland, Florida, Delaware, and the U.S. Virgin Islands. Known for her commitment to patient care, Dr. Aram is available 24/7 to provide critical gastrointestinal services in diverse hospital settings.

From 2008 to 2022, Dr. Aram played a pivotal role at Gastro Health, formerly known as Associates in Gastroenterology, where she contributed significantly to both patient care and the advancement of gastroenterological practices. Her extensive experience is complemented by her contributions as a faculty member at renowned institutions such as UPMC at Cumberland in Maryland, Ft. Walton Hospital in Florida, and Schneider Regional Medical Center in St. Thomas, U.S. Virgin Islands.

Dr. Aram earned her Medical Degree from The Robert Larner, M.D. College of Medicine at The University of Vermont in 2002. She completed her residency in internal medicine at the prestigious Johns Hopkins Bayview Medical Center, followed by a fellowship in gastroenterology and hepatology at The Johns Hopkins Hospital from July 2005 to June 2008. Her rigorous training and comprehensive education lay the foundation for her expertise in diagnosing and treating a wide range of gastrointestinal disorders.

In addition to her clinical practice, Dr. Aram is a Fellow of the American Gastroenterological Association and a member of the American College of Physicians. She is board certified in gastroenterology through the American Board of Internal Medicine, affirming her commitment to maintaining the highest standards of practice in her field.

Currently affiliated with Inova Fairfax Medical Campus, Dr. Aram continues to be a vital asset to the healthcare community, providing compassionate care and expert guidance to patients in need. Her extensive experience and unwavering dedication make her a trusted provider in gastroenterology.
